School & Work Documents

Please make sure to submit any forms or documents for the doctor at least 72 hours before the required deadline. Some forms may take longer to process, so you can confirm the expected time with reception. It is recommended to book an appointment when dropping off or collecting documents. Please note that certain services or forms may involve a fee as they may not be covered by OHIP.

Prescriptions

For prescription refills, please book an appointment (phone or in-person) to consult with the doctor. Requests sent directly to the pharmacy without an appointment may include an administrative fee. For urgent medication needs, contact the clinic and allow up to 3 business days for processing. You may also check with reception for the latest policies regarding certain prescriptions.

Lateness and no shows

We understand that schedules can change, so if you’re unable to attend your appointment, please inform the clinic at least 24 hours in advance. Patients arriving more than 10 minutes late may need to wait for the next available slot. Missed appointments or late cancellations may result in a fee. Annual Physicals/Wellness Checks

Our approach to annual physicals has evolved. The College of Family Physicians now recommends wellness checks at least once a year, focusing on health screenings (e.g., PAPS, Mammogram, and colon cancer screenings) and vaccinations. You can book an appointment at any time to discuss current health concerns. Please refer to the Choosing Wisely article on annual physicals for additional information.
